Использование Monotouch с API Google .NET

Я использую статью Майка Блюстейна, http://mikebluestein.wordpress.com/2009/09/27/using-monotouch-with-the-net-library-for-the-google-data-api/ , чтобы создать приложение, взаимодействующее с API Google.

Когда я пытаюсь добавить ссылки на свой проект, импортированные проекты говорят: «Несовместимая целевая платформа: v2.0». Я могу изменить версию на 1.1, 3.0 или 3.5 с теми же результатами.

Если я добавлю .dll в проект monotouch, я получу ошибку компиляции - monotouch не удалось выполнить без вывода 134.

Какие-либо предложения?

http://macpapa.com/macpapa.com/public-images/SM.png

http://macpapa.com/macpapa.com/public-images/PM.png


person Bryan    schedule 21.04.2010    source источник


Ответы (1)


Я не думаю, что обычные библиотеки .NET будут работать на iphone. Обратите внимание, что в статье используются исходный код и ссылки на проекты, а не ссылки на сборки. Следовали ли вы инструкциям по изменению целей сборки проектов Google?

person Tom Clarkson    schedule 21.04.2010
comment
Я изменил цель сборок, но вместо варианта «Моно для iPhone» мне выдается «Моно / .NET 1.0», «Моно / .NET 2.0», «Моно / .NET 3.0» или «Моно / . НЕТТО 3,5 фута. - person Bryan; 21.04.2010
comment
Установили ли вы ProjectTypeGuid в файлах csproj, с которыми вы работаете? - person Tom Clarkson; 21.04.2010
comment
Я вижу очень важные вещи в обновлении. Я дам вам знать, как дела. Благодарность - person Bryan; 21.04.2010
comment
Установка ProjectTypeGuid была ключом. - person Bryan; 21.04.2010